From a structural perspective, the main conflict (the hazing secret and ongoing threat) is the A-plot, and the romance is the B-plot. The resolution of the A-plot (the hearing) occurs about 90% of the way through the book. The remaining 10% is dedicated to resolving the B-plot: showing the new, stable foundation of Nate and Stass's relationship without the shadow of the secret. This structure ensures both plots get proper closure. The 'how' for the A-plot is a procedural victory. The 'how' for the B-plot is a series of small, intimate scenes that demonstrate trust and ease. The two resolutions inform each other—the relationship is stronger because the threat is gone, and facing the threat together strengthened the relationship. It's a well-executed dual resolution.

The resolution highlights the difference between justice and revenge. The protagonists seek justice through official channels, not personal vengeance. This choice defines the ending's tone. It's upright, moral, and a little clean. There's no satisfying moment of punching the frat president. Instead, there's the less cinematic but more lasting satisfaction of seeing him stripped of his status and expelled. The conflict is resolved by removing his power, not by beating him up. This aligns with Nate's character—he's not a fighter in the physical sense. His victory is intellectual and moral. The ending stays true to that, even if it sacrifices some visceral thrill. It's a resolution that lets the protagonists keep their hands clean, which is important for a romance-centered story where the heroes need to be unequivocally 'good.'
